Canopy Growth Corp. acquired hemp company AgriNextUSA as part of its plan to expedite its entry into the U.S. market.
The decision to acquire AgriNextUSA arrives in the advent of the 2018 U.S. Farm Bill — officially called the Agriculture Improvement Act of 2018 — which implements regulations surrounding the full use of hemp as a crop.
The terms of the transaction and the value of the deal were not disclosed.
Canadian cannabis company Canopy Growth said in its March 21 news release that the transaction is not material to its current cash position.
